About

Discover Le Passé Composé, a gourmet French brunch restaurant located in the heart of Old Montreal. A must-visit for brunch enthusiasts, this spot reinvents the classics with a bold and creative menu.

Led by Chef Arnaud Glay, renowned for his signature poached eggs, Le Passé Composé unveils an all-new concept that is sure to delight your taste buds. An unforgettable brunch destination not to be missed!

Review Summary

Le Passé Composé is widely recognized as a standout destination for elevated brunch in Montreal, celebrated for its creative menu and beautiful presentation. Many guests are impressed by the unique, decadent dishes like the foie gras and bone marrow, noting the thoughtful textures and high-quality ingredients. While the atmosphere is frequently described as gorgeous and elegant, the experience can sometimes be affected by tight seating arrangements or noise levels. Service is often highlighted as attentive and friendly, though some visitors have experienced inconsistencies or longer wait times during peak hours. Despite varying opinions on pricing, many diners view the restaurant as a memorable spot worth visiting for a special meal.

I was a big fan of the original spot & finally got to try this updated space - it's different in feel but still delivers on flavour. We had the Bagel Passé Composé (with fried avocado & smoked salmon), the Rustic plate with Gaspor pork & wild mushrooms, & of course, the iconic panko-crusted French toast. The textures & presentation were spot on, & service was quick & friendly. It's clear they've elevated their menu without losing the soul of what made Passé Composé a Montreal brunch legend. Will definitely return!
